radeonsi: record information about all written and read varyings
It's just tgsi_shader_info with DEFAULT_VAL varyings removed. Tested-by: Edmondo Tommasina <edmondo.tommasina@gmail.com> Reviewed-by: Nicolai Hähnle <nicolai.haehnle@amd.com>
